LER BD

USUARIO.EXCLUIDOS 23/03/2005 10:06:29
#74443
Eu tenho uma BD camado dados1
dentro dele tem uma tabela camada tabx
quero ler o campo x1 da tabela tabx e quero que ele apareca no text1.text.
O x1 é numero.
Meu programa esta assim, mas da erro, queria ver como faco para arrumar.
Set Conect = DBEngine.OpenDatabase(vbancoc)
Conect.Execute ("Insert Into tabx(x1)Values(" & Text1 & ")")


Como faco?
USUARIO.EXCLUIDOS 23/03/2005 10:13:30
#74445
Em primeiro lugar, amigo ANDRE, não fique abrindo vários tópicos sobre o mesmo assunto, você poderia muito bem continuar com o tópico anterior, sugiro que você leia atentamente as regras do fórum, você não está respeitando algumas...

Em segundo lugar, aqui nós temos os sistema de pontuação, onde depois de uma resposta, mesmo se o problema foi resolvido ou não, quem abriu o tópico pode escolher a pessoa que melhor o orientou, isso MOTIVA aos usuários a responderem, da mesma forma, se um determinado usuário tem o COSTUME de encerrar os tópicos na marra, sem dizer obrigado ou dar pontuação a pessoa que mais lhe ajudou, provavelmente esta pessoa vai passar a ser IGNORADA na nossa comunidade...

Espero que tenha entendido...
Bom Dia!
USUARIO.EXCLUIDOS 23/03/2005 10:16:09
#74446
Desculpe... mas é que achei que nao tinha sido claro na post anterior, por isso abri um outro e coloquei mais detalhes...
Nao fiz com essa intencao...
Desculpe
THIAGO.CESAR 23/03/2005 10:29:46
#74454
Resposta escolhida
Caro André

Pelo que entendi, você está usando um comando Insert para exibir os dados de sua tabela no campo.
O comando Insert serve para INSERIR dados no banco de dados. Para que você possa ler esses dados, você deve utilizar um recordset. Então ficaria assim:

Set Conect = DBEngine.OpenDatabase(vbancoc)

Dim rs as DAO.Recordset
Set rs = Conect.OpenRecordset("Select * From tabx")
text1.text = rs!Campo
rs.close
set rs = nothing
Tópico encerrado , respostas não são mais permitidas